McCoy (No. 09-329), the Justices considered a rather technical Federal Reserve regulation, which governs whether a credit card issuer must provide advance notice before raising the interest rate on a credit card account in response to a cardholder’s default on an obligation to a third party. The Federal Reserve Board issued a proposal last week that would establish default rules for benchmark replacements in certain contracts that use as a reference rate the London Interbank Offered Rate (LIBOR), which will be discontinued in 2023. [read post]
